JKPSC : The Jammu & Kashmir Public Service Commission (JKPSC) has released the Combined Competitive (Preliminary) Examination (CCE) Answer Key 2024. Candidates who appeared for the exam can download and check the answer key on the official website at jkpsc.nic.in. Along with the answer key, the commission has issued the question paper for Series A of General Studies (GS) Paper 1 and Paper 2 (CSAT).

The JKPSC CCE prelims exam 2024 was held on February 23, 2025, in two sessions. The first session will be held from 10 am to noon and the second session from 2 pm to 4 pm. The JKPSC CCE prelims exam consists of two papers with objective-type questions (multiple choice) and is evaluated with a maximum of 400 marks, based on the extensive syllabus supplied. The two papers include – General Studies Paper I as well as General Studies Paper II.

JKPSC CCE Preliminary Exam 2024 Answer Key: How To Check?

Step 1: Go to JKPSC’s official website at jkpsc.nic.in.

Step 2: On the homepage, click on the Jammu and Kashmir Combined Competitive (Preliminary) Examination, 2024 answer key link.

Step 3: Hit submit and the answer key will appear on the screen in a PDF format.

Step 4: Download and take a print out for further use.

JKPSC CCE Preliminary Exam 2024 Answer Key: How To Raise Objection?

To challenge the answer key, candidates need to select the question they wish to raise objection to. Thereafter, they need to upload supporting documents and pay the required fee before submitting their objections online. The last date to do so is February 27, 2025.

The results are expected to be announced by JKPSC soon after the answer key objection window closes. Candidates who clear the preliminary exam will next have to appear for the main exam.  The registrations for the main exam will begin following the release of the prelim results.
